Montana Origin and Meaning
The name Montana is a girl's name of Spanish origin meaning "mountainous".
Overly trendy western place-name, as stated in the title of our book Beyond Jennifer & Jason, Madison & Montana.

Famous People Named Montana
- Montana McGlynnAmerican reality TV personality of "The Real World/Road Rules"
- Montana CoxAustralian model
- Montana Hirschdaughter of actor Judd Hirsch
- Montana Fishburne (b. 1991)daughter of actor Laurence Fishburne
- Montana LaRochedaughter of baseball player Adam LaRoche
- Montana Tessa Siebel Newsom (b. 2009)daughter of politician Gavin Newsom and actress/filmmaker Jennifer Siebel Newsom
- Arisa Montana Seagaldaughter of actor Steven Seagal
- Deni Montana Harrelson (b. 1993)daughter of actor Woody Harrelson and Laura Louie
